This12﹣year﹣oldGirlBuiltaRobottoFindPlasticsintheOcean
AnnaDuwaswalkingalongthebeachwhenshenoticedplasticsthere.Shereacheddowntopickthemup,andquicklyrealizedthereweremanymoretinypiecesthanshecoulddealwith.Itseemedimpossibletocleanthemallup.
Du,12yearsoldatthetime,triedtosolvetheproblemlikeanygoodscientist﹣first.bydoingalittleresearch.That'showshelearnedthat8milliontonsofplasticsendupintheoceanseveryyear.
Thenshegottoworkbuildingsomethingthatcouldhelpsolvetheproblem;aremote﹣operatedvehicle(遙控潛水器),orROV.HerROVcanmovethroughwaterandfindplasticsontheoceanfloor.
TheactuallycoolpartofDu'sROVisthedetection(探測(cè))system.Sheusesacameraalongwiththreedifferentkindsoflighttofindtheplastics.Shealsousesvisible(可見的)lighttofindunnaturalcolorsthatmightmaketheplasticsstandout.
"Shehasaverygoodengineeringsensetobreakdownaproblemlikethisandthengoafterit,"saysengineerCaseyMachado."Itsoundssimple,butit'salevelofthinkingthat'sreallyamazing."
Dustartedattendingpubliceventsandworkshopsatauniversitywhenshewasfiveyearsold,andsoshepickeduptheengineeringskillsnecessarytobuildherROV.ShesaysactuallygettingherROVtomovethroughwaterwellwasnoteasy.Shefailedmanytimes,butshenevergaveuptryingandtesting.
Whenaskedaboutfutureplans,shementionswantingtoaddresstheeffectsofclimate(氣候)change."Ithinktherearealotofproblemsthatcouldbesolvedwithnewinventions,"saysDu.
Duthanksherparents,whoforyearshavetakenhertostudentoutreachactivities,forsupportingherinterestinscience,technology,engineeringandmath(STEM).Shesaysshehasbeenabletomeetstudentsandscientiststhere.
"IknowIwanttobeanengineerbecauseIlikebuildingthingstohelpsolveworldproblems,"saysDu."ButI'mnotsurewhatkindofengineerIwanttobeyet."
